The dash face is just a white inlay bought cheaply off ebay, from France I think. He does them with some dragon print but I asked if he could do the K logo and it was not a problem. Fits perfectly and took about 5 mins total to install. The blue/red lighting was also an ebay LED kit. I had a good friend who assembles engine management systems to do the swap for me, because the LED's are surface mount and can be a bit tricky. I just asked the seller to include a single red LED for use as the redline and he actually sent 3 along with a bunch of spare blue's. I was sceptical of anything coming from ebay but it all works perfectly and looks factory IMHO.

I bought it with the single Yoshi, but have since re-made the link pipe in stainless as the job that was done on it previously was a bit.... how would we say it..... agricultural. Not to mention the sidestand hit the LHS of the pipe. The photo of the belly pan has the exhaust changes, but it is the other side where most changes can be seen. The only downside is that some think it is a 750!

I bunch of other stuff has been done. Clear LED indicators, new black mirrors, and the black side covers and windscreen are in carbon.

Funny enough, the paint job to white I did because I wanted a change, not because it was dropped as most people think. :-) I even took a short video before it was stripped so anyone in future who wants to buy the bike knows its history. I saw there were a couple of white ones floating around too.
